Hashim Thaci (Full Albanian variation: Hashim Thaēi; sometimes
Hashim Thaqi, Serbo-Croat: Haim Tači) (born 24 April 1968 in
Buroje/Brocna in the municipality of Srbica (northwest of
Drenica valley], Kosovo, Serbia, Yugoslavia) is the president of
the Democratic Party of Kosovo and former political leader of
the Kosovo Liberation Army (KLA).
Before Thaci emigrated to Switzerland, he studied philosophy and
history at the University of Pritina. By 1993, Thaēi joined the
Kosovar Albanian political emigration in Switzerland. There he
became one of the founding fathers of the People's Movement of
Kosovo (LPK), a political party in Kosovo. Its ideology lied in
Albanian nationalism and the plight to unify all
Albanian-populated areas into one state. In 1993, Thaci was sent
in and became a member of the inner circle of the KLA. Thaēi
(nom de guerre "Gjarpėri" [the Snake]) was responsible for
securing financial means, training and armament of recruits,
teaching them in Albania under the shield of its Kosovar-aims-sympathetic
government, to be dispatched to Kosovo.
